Civil Engineering Technician Job at Cherokee Nation

Cherokee Nation Tahlequah, OK 74465

Job Summary:
Assists in application of principles, methods, and techniques of civil engineering technology by translating designs, supervising drafting projects and providing technical design support.
Job Duties:
Assists engineers to ensure that construction and repair of water and wastewater treatment systems meet pollution control requirements. Assists engineers to ensure that construction of the road meets current standards and specifications as called for in the construction plans. Calculates all pay quantities and creates various spreadsheets in Excel. Creates pay quantity sheets with general construction notes, erosion control and erosion pay quantity notes and pay quantity notes. Calculates borrow pit quantities using engineering software. Calculates dimensions, profile specifications, and quantities of materials for each project. Conducts materials testing and analysis. Consults with and provides information to appropriate parties to ensure specification and authorization for project are in order. Designs and produces construction design plans for roads and bridges using engineering and architectural software. Designs horizontal and vertical alignments including super elevations to ensure proper sight and stopping distance using complex mathematical computations. Designs of signing for speed limits, sight distance, schools, curves and other pertinent conditions to ensure a safe driving environment. Designs Title, Summary, Typical Section, and other various detailed sheets and assembles with the appropriate standards into one package to ensure a full scope of the assigned project. Determines right of way needed for the project, works closely with the right of way section in reviewing legal descriptions and then entering property data into plans. Downloads and translates aerial data to produce accurate topographic models to be used in the road design. Downloads and translates raw data into a usable format to use with the aerial data information. Drafts detailed dimensional drawings and provides working drawings for assigned project. Ensures environmental issues are addressed concerning endangered species, archaeological findings and wetlands preservation. Gives detailed information to assist surveyors in the field, works closely with surveyors to obtain all necessary data. Checks for accuracy and edits as required. Inspects construction site to determine conformance of site to design specifications. Maintains required records and reports. Prepares reports detailing tests conducted and results. Produces hydraulic design for all channels, ditches, cross drains, side drains, storm drains, storm sewers, inlets and bridges utilizing hydrologic and hydraulic methods set forth by the Department of Transportation to convey proper drainage. Provides bid specifications and technical design support and information as needed or required. Reviews and conducts field inspections during design phase to assure accuracy of topography and to associate computer design to actual field conditions. Reviews project specifications and confers with appropriate personnel concerning assistance required such as plan preparation, acceptance testing, evaluation of field conditions, design changes and reports. Submits completed set of construction plans and specifications for approval, permits and 2nd level review. Surveys or assists in surveying project sites to obtain and analyze topographical details of sites. Other duties may be assigned.

Qualifications:
EDUCATION REQUIREMENT
Bachelor's degree from four-year college or university in Civil Engineering or Engineering Design or related filed; or six years related experience and/or training; or equivalent combination of education and experience.

EXPERIENCE REQUIREMENT
An additional three years related experience is required.

CERTIFICATES, LICENSES, REGISTRATIONS
Must possess a valid driver's license with a driving history verified through a motor vehicle report that meets requirements for Cherokee Nation underwriting rating.

OTHER SKILLS AND ABILITIES
Must be proficient in most engineering software such as AutoCAD or Eagle Point, design, hydraulic modeling, interfacing word processing software, also with standard drafting and engineering equipment. Must have advanced mathematical skills and general knowledge of construction and surveying methods.
